Welcome to Temple Hesed, a Union for Reform Judaism - member synagogue in Scranton, Pennsylvania. Welcome is a word you will hear quite often in connection with Temple Hesed. We are a welcoming community, open and accepting of all those in search of a spriritual and social home. At Temple Hesed, individuals and families of every age, income and lifestyle will find a warm, genuine welcome.
